Hello,

When running busybox wget with a proxy I got weird 301 loops:

$ export http_proxy=http://localhost:8888 https_proxy=http://localhost:8888
$ ./busybox wget -O /tmp/busybox-1.36.1.tar.bz2 https://busybox.net/downloads/busybox-1.36.1.tar.bz2
Connecting to localhost:8888 (127.0.0.1:8888)
  HTTP/1.1 301 Moved Permanently
  Via: 1.1 tinyproxy (tinyproxy)
  Date: Wed, 10 Jun 2026 20:46:42 GMT
  Server: Apache
  Location: https://busybox.net/downloads/busybox-1.36.1.tar.bz2
  HTTP/1.1 301 Moved Permanently
  Via: 1.1 tinyproxy (tinyproxy)
  Date: Wed, 10 Jun 2026 20:46:42 GMT
  Server: Apache
  Location: https://busybox.net/downloads/busybox-1.36.1.tar.bz2
...
wget: too many redirections

The file is downloaded correctly when running GNU wget (1.25.0):

$ export http_proxy=http://localhost:8888 https_proxy=http://localhost:8888
$ wget -O /tmp/busybox-1.36.1.tar.bz2 https://busybox.net/downloads/busybox-1.36.1.tar.bz2
Resolving localhost (localhost)... ::1, 127.0.0.1
Connecting to localhost (localhost)|::1|:8888... connected.
Proxy request sent, awaiting response... 200 OK
Length: 2525473 (2.4M) [application/x-bzip2]
Saving to: '/tmp/busybox-1.36.1.tar.bz2'
...

An end-to-end TLS connection is required between wget and the server when
reaching HTTPS servers. This can be done by sending a HTTP CONNECT request to
the proxy so it can establish a connection to the server. The proxy will then
blindly forward data in both directions without disrupting TLS.

This patch adds the CONNECT request when using the internal ssl client and adds
the -proxy to the openssl command line arguments.
